Warranties of the Work; Correction of Defective Work Sample Clauses

Warranties of the Work; Correction of Defective Work. Contractor warrants to Owner that the performance of the Work will be free from defects not inherent in the quality required or permitted and that the performance of the Work will comply with applicable laws and regulations. Work not conforming to these requirements, including substitutions not properly approved and authorized, may be considered defective. The foregoing warranties shall commence on the Completion Date. Contractor shall promptly correct any Work determined by Owner to be defective or to fail to conform to the requirements of this Agreement, whether discovered before or after the Completion Date. Costs of correcting such defective or nonconforming Work shall be at Contractor’s expense. In addition to the foregoing and any warranties set forth in the Specifications, which are hereby incorporated by reference, if, within one year after the date for commencement of warranties established herein, any of the Work is deemed by Owner not to be in accordance with the requirements of this Agreement; Contractor shall correct it promptly after receipt of written notice from Owner to do so. If Contractor fails to correct defective or non-conforming Work within a reasonable time, Owner may correct such defective or non-conforming Work and may deduct the reasonable cost thereof from any payment then or thereafter due Contractor. Additionally, Contractor agrees to perform the Work in such manner so as to preserve any and all manufacturer’s warranties associated with the materials. The provisions of this Section shall survive Final Completion of the Work or any earlier termination of this Agreement.
